当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储和nas区别,深入解析,对象存储与NAS的区别与应用场景

对象存储和nas区别,深入解析,对象存储与NAS的区别与应用场景

对象存储与NAS是两种不同的数据存储解决方案。对象存储以文件形式存储数据,适用于大规模数据存储和访问;NAS则类似个人电脑,便于文件共享和协作。对象存储适用于大规模、非...

对象存储与NAS是两种不同的数据存储解决方案。对象存储以文件形式存储数据,适用于大规模数据存储和访问;NAS则类似个人电脑,便于文件共享和协作。对象存储适用于大规模、非结构化数据,如云存储;NAS则适合企业内部文件共享、协同工作等场景。两者在存储架构、性能和适用场景上存在显著差异。

随着大数据、云计算、物联网等技术的飞速发展,数据存储需求日益增长,为了满足不同场景下的存储需求,市场上出现了多种存储解决方案,其中对象存储和NAS(网络附加存储)是两种常见的存储方式,本文将深入解析对象存储与NAS的区别,并探讨它们各自的应用场景。

对象存储与NAS的区别

1、存储架构

(1)对象存储:对象存储采用分布式存储架构,将数据划分为对象进行存储,每个对象包含数据本身、元数据和元数据索引,对象存储系统通常由多个存储节点组成,通过高速网络连接,形成一个可扩展的存储集群。

对象存储和nas区别,深入解析,对象存储与NAS的区别与应用场景

(2)NAS:NAS采用集中式存储架构,将数据存储在文件系统中,用户可以通过网络访问存储设备上的文件,类似于访问本地硬盘,NAS系统通常由一台或几台服务器组成,存储容量和性能受限于硬件资源。

2、存储粒度

(1)对象存储:对象存储以单个对象为单位进行存储,对象可以是文件、图片、视频等,对象存储系统通常支持海量小文件存储,适用于大规模数据存储。

(2)NAS:NAS以文件为单位进行存储,文件系统对文件大小有一定的限制,NAS系统适用于存储大量文件,但不适合存储海量小文件。

3、扩展性

(1)对象存储:对象存储具有良好的横向扩展性,可以通过增加存储节点来提高存储容量和性能,对象存储系统支持数据冗余,提高数据可靠性。

(2)NAS:NAS的扩展性相对较差,增加存储节点可能会影响系统性能,NAS系统的数据冗余能力有限,容易受到硬件故障的影响。

4、性能

(1)对象存储:对象存储的读写性能相对较低,适用于大规模数据存储和归档,在并发访问和数据传输方面,对象存储具有一定的优势。

(2)NAS:NAS的读写性能较高,适用于频繁读写的小文件存储,在本地访问和数据传输方面,NAS具有明显优势。

5、应用场景

(1)对象存储:适用于大规模数据存储、归档、云存储、大数据处理等场景。

对象存储和nas区别,深入解析,对象存储与NAS的区别与应用场景

(2)NAS:适用于文件共享、视频监控、备份与恢复、企业级应用等场景。

对象存储与NAS的应用场景对比

1、大规模数据存储

对象存储在处理大规模数据存储方面具有明显优势,适用于以下场景:

(1)大规模数据归档:如政府、企业、科研机构等领域的归档存储。

(2)云存储:如阿里云、腾讯云、华为云等云服务商提供的对象存储服务。

(3)大数据处理:如Hadoop、Spark等大数据处理框架的数据存储。

2、文件共享与协作

NAS在文件共享与协作方面具有明显优势,适用于以下场景:

(1)企业内部文件共享:如公司内部文档、图片、视频等文件的共享。

(2)远程办公:员工可以通过远程访问NAS存储设备上的文件,实现远程办公。

(3)视频监控:将监控视频存储在NAS上,便于远程查看和管理。

3、备份与恢复

对象存储和nas区别,深入解析,对象存储与NAS的区别与应用场景

NAS在备份与恢复方面具有明显优势,适用于以下场景:

(1)企业级备份:将企业数据备份到NAS上,确保数据安全。

(2)个人数据备份:如照片、视频、文档等个人数据的备份。

(3)灾难恢复:在发生硬件故障或数据丢失时,可以从NAS恢复数据。

对象存储和NAS是两种常见的存储解决方案,它们在存储架构、存储粒度、扩展性、性能和应用场景等方面存在一定差异,根据实际需求选择合适的存储方式,可以提高数据存储效率和可靠性,在实际应用中,我们可以根据以下原则进行选择:

1、大规模数据存储:优先选择对象存储。

2、文件共享与协作:优先选择NAS。

3、备份与恢复:优先选择NAS。

对象存储和NAS各有优势,应根据实际需求选择合适的存储方式,以实现高效、可靠的数据存储。

黑狐家游戏

发表评论

最新文章